According to Stratistics MRC, the Global Underground Logistics Infrastructure Market is accounted for $1.4 billion in 2026 and is expected to reach $2.4 billion by 2034 growing at a CAGR of 7.3% during the forecast period. Underground logistics infrastructure involves creating below-ground networks that facilitate the movement of goods within cities. These systems typically consist of tunnels, automated transport mechanisms, and pipeline-based delivery solutions that help ease traffic congestion and lower environmental effects. Shifting freight operations beneath the surface allows cities to use space more efficiently, improve safety conditions, and promote sustainable development. Modern technologies like artificial intelligence, Internet of Things, and robotics enhance system efficiency through automation and real-time tracking. With rapid urbanization, such infrastructure is becoming an important approach to meet the rising need for efficient and environmentally responsible logistics.

According to India's Ministry of Commerce & Industry (2025), logistics costs have dropped to 7.97% of GDP, down from double-digit levels earlier. This reduction is attributed to multimodal infrastructure investments, including freight corridors and integrated logistics hubs, which are foundational to underground and advanced logistics systems.

Market Dynamics:

Driver:

Increasing urbanization and traffic congestion

The expansion of urban populations is significantly contributing to traffic congestion, creating challenges for traditional logistics systems. Underground logistics infrastructure offers a solution by moving goods transportation beneath the surface, thereby easing road traffic and enhancing operational efficiency. As cities become denser, the requirement for dependable and quick delivery services grows. Authorities and planners are exploring underground alternatives to make better use of limited urban space, reduce transit delays, and ensure smoother logistics operations while supporting long-term urban sustainability and minimizing disruptions to daily city life.

Restraint:

High initial investment and capital costs

Underground logistics infrastructure demands a large amount of initial funding, which restricts its adoption in many regions. Expenses related to excavation, construction, technology deployment, and system maintenance are considerably higher compared to conventional logistics networks. Financial limitations often prevent governments and businesses from investing in such projects. Moreover, the extended time required to recover investments reduces its attractiveness to private stakeholders. Although the system offers long-term efficiency benefits, the heavy financial commitment involved acts as a significant obstacle, slowing down the expansion of underground logistics infrastructure in the global market.

Opportunity:

Expansion in emerging economies and urban development projects

Rapid urban growth in developing regions creates promising opportunities for underground logistics infrastructure. As cities evolve, the demand for effective and eco-friendly logistics solutions increases. Governments are allocating substantial resources to infrastructure development to support economic progress and urban expansion. Underground systems help tackle issues like traffic congestion, space limitations, and environmental impact. With a growing emphasis on sustainable and smart city planning, these regions present considerable market potential. Adoption of underground logistics is likely to increase as emerging economies pursue advanced approaches to manage urban transportation and distribution challenges.

Threat:

Competition from alternative logistics solutions

Underground logistics infrastructure encounters significant competition from other delivery methods like electric vehicles, drones, and upgraded road transport networks. These options typically involve lower setup costs and quicker implementation, making them more appealing to organizations and authorities. Ongoing technological improvements are increasing their efficiency and affordability. Consequently, many stakeholders may opt for these flexible alternatives instead of investing in complex underground systems. This competitive pressure can slow down the growth and acceptance of underground logistics infrastructure, presenting a notable challenge to its development and long-term viability in the market.

Covid-19 Impact:

The pandemic caused both challenges and opportunities for the underground logistics infrastructure market. Initially, restrictions, workforce limitations, and disrupted supply chains led to delays in project execution and reduced investments. Focus shifted toward critical sectors, slowing infrastructure growth. At the same time, the rapid rise in online shopping and need for contactless deliveries emphasized the value of advanced logistics solutions. This created growing interest in underground and automated systems for long-term resilience. As recovery progressed, stakeholders started exploring these infrastructures to strengthen supply chains, minimize reliance on road transport, and improve preparedness for future crises.
